I am having a problem with 2x Growatt SPF 5000 TLM inverters shutting down when Lithium batteries are full.
When in full sun the three 200a batteries will charge to capacity in 2 hours .
I need to limit the solar input by switching off the 28 x 400 watt panels , 2x strings of 14, or both inverters shut down and no power to the house .
I have tried many different settings and talked to Rosen Solar who supplied everything as a complete kit ,
but just cant get the inverters to stay on when batteries are charged .
I have tried a factory reset , adjusted settings in many ways but whatever is done the shutdowns continue .
During high summer 2 x A/C units ran 12 hours a day so this draw balanced the demand and no shut downs .
Now there is lower demand the batteries reach full very quickly , it seems weird that the inverters cant monitor the batteries and stop the charge coming in when full ?
surely this is a main function of inverters ?
Has anyone else suffered this issue ?
